The song paints a vivid picture of a father lost in the bottom of a glass, using the café as a sanctuary from life’s pressures.

The heart of the song lies in its refusal to judge. While the lyrics acknowledge the father’s "mistakes" and his frequenting of the "café" to escape reality, the narrator chooses to see the man behind the flaws. It explores the idea that a parental bond is not defined by perfection, but by the shared history and the "blood" that connects two people. Key Narrative Elements
